Transaction 1f4dc868ffc23e3a04eccefbc29caa1a3f39556519f6ffae14fc20ca23f626d3
1 Input
1 Output
-
1f4dc868ffc23e3a04eccefbc29caa1a3f39556519f6ffae14fc20ca23f626d3:0
- value
- 23699320
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ff2ca103b6dc82f86b3eb152a54f24c9a7d9c134 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QGEmnuUwi8NdQYUVesB5nssTasqnjPokM